Senior Backend developer

Novi Sad, Serbia (Hybrid)

On behalf of our client, we are looking for Senior Backend developer:


Level: medior/senior

Type of employment: full time

Location: Novi Sad, Serbia

Model of work: hybrid (2 days/week from home). Flexible work time (core time from 9 to 15)

Team members: 6

Selection process:  

 

The Opportunity:  

Our client is a company that has been operating for over 50 years in Austria and 10 years in Serbia with offices located in Novi Sad.

If you are a proactive person, who takes an analytical approach, you will have the opportunity to work with cutting-edge industrial hardware and sneak a peek into the Robotics systems of the largest European and worldwide clients.

You will join the eMobility Sector team, which develops and commissions software solutions for next-generation safety controllers used in electric vehicle charging infrastructure.
Your work will directly contribute to shaping the future of sustainable mobility.

In addition to good experts and the experience you will gain here, you will also find family-oriented employer. 

Benefits: 

When it comes to work-life balance, you can expect: 

  • Private health insurance (plus sick day which allows you to be absent from work without necessarily going to the doctor)
  • Workplace culture energizers (such as table tennis)
  • Compensatory time (no lost overtime hours/minutes)
  • Ability to reduce workload for a defined time
  • 22 vacation days (+additional days for loyal employees)
  • Fit Pass membership available
  • Covered parking fees
  • Christmas gifts (vouchers) for children
  • Internal library, training, online courses, conferences participation

Key Job Responsibilities: 

  • Designing, developing, and maintaining scalable cloud-based backend services for our eMobility portal
  • Implementing APIs and integrating third-party services using Microsoft Azure technologies (e.g., Azure Functions, Azure App Services, Azure SQL, etc.)
  • Collaborating closely with frontend, mobile, and UI/UX teams to align on architecture and product goals
  • Contributing to solution design, code architecture, and technical documentation
  • Applying best practices in clean code, secure coding, and software performance optimization
  • Participating in agile ceremonies such as sprint planning, reviews, and daily standups
  • Ensuring the reliability and maintainability of backend systems through automated testing and CI/CD pipelines
  • Monitoring and debugging backend services to ensure high availability and performance
  • Optionally contributing to full-stack development, depending on your interests and team needs
  • Supporting the development of new projects and services as they arise within the company

 
If you are someone who has this set of skills:   

  • 5+ years of experience in professional back-end development
  • Strong expertise in Java, K8s, Spring and databases (SQL, MongoDb, Redis), backed by over 5 years of professional experience
  • Practical experience with Microsoft Azure technologies such as Azure Functions, Azure Data Explorer, Azure Service Bus and Azure Event Hubs
  • Experience with GitLab, CI/CD, IaaC and Docker
  • Experience with Agile software development, especially with SCRUM
  • Strong diagnostic and problem-solving skills applicable to complex systems
  • Self-motivated team player with a sense of responsibility and ability to work under limited supervision
  • University degree (BSc or higher) in the field of Computer Science, Software Engineering or similar
  • Excellent English, written and verbal communication skills

Additional information:   
 
If you are interested in the position, please send us your resume and our recruiters will reach out to you with more information. If you would like to have more details, please contact us at it-jobs@peoplefocus.rs

We are happy to meet you!   

Senior Backend developer

Job description

Senior Backend developer

Personal information